Winemaker Notes

Double Diamond, from the producers of Schrader, opens with layered, intriguing aromas of black currants, dark cherries, blackberry, cherry compote, toast and oak spice. The notes of herbs, pine cone, and dried earth. In the mouth, the palate is rich and juicy, bursting with big, rich flavor.

Blend: 98% Cabernet Sauvignon, 2% Merlot

Professional Ratings

  • 94
    COMMENTARY: Without question, the 2016 Double Diamond Cabernet Sauvignon from the Oakville AVA is the best value in amongst the ultra-premiums in the marketplace. TASTING NOTES: This wine shows an amazing richness and outstanding balance. Its aromas and flavors of black fruit and dried earth are persistent and beautiful and should pair nicely with a thick cut of rare prime rib. (Tasted: October 4, 2018, San Francisco, CA)

Double Diamond by Schrader, California

In 2001, Fred Schrader created Double Diamond to make fine-quality Napa Valley Cabernet Sauvignon that could be enjoyed every day without breaking the bank. This character-driven expression of America’s premier wine region is crafted by Thomas Rivers Brown in the Schrader Cellars tradition of excellence which has earned an unprecedented record of twenty-seven 100-point scores from the world’s most respected critics. Double Diamond’s new label, as fabulous as the wine inside, was created by Carol Schrader. In fact, Carol met Fred when she was designing the original label back in the early 2000s.

Now, Fred and Carol are able to fulfill their dream of bringing Double Diamond to an even broader spectrum of fine wine lovers. This 2016 wine, crafted from the renowned vineyards of the Oakville AVA, is just the beginning of the new Double Diamond.

A noble variety bestowed with both power and concentration, Cabernet Sauvignon enjoys success all over the globe, its best examples showing potential to age beautifully for decades. Cabernet Sauvignon flourishes in Bordeaux's Medoc where it is often blended with Merlot and smaller amounts of some combination of Cabernet Franc, Malbecand Petit Verdot. In the Napa Valley, ‘Cab’ is responsible for some of the world’s most prestigious, age-worthy and sought-after “cult” wines. Somm Secret—DNA profiling in 1997 revealed that Cabernet Sauvignon was born from a spontaneous crossing of Cabernet Franc and Sauvignon Blanc in 17th century southwest France.

Oakville Wine

Napa Valley, California

View all products

Home to some of the most sought-after Cabernet Sauvignon in America, Napa Valley’s Oakville district stretches across the center of Napa's valley floor and foothills between the Vaca and Mayacamas Mountains. This AVA is home to the legendary To Kalon Vineyard and Martha's Vineyard, as well as many powerhouse wineries including Screaming Eagle, Silver Oak, Robert Mondavi, Opus One, Far Niente and Groth.

The climate is generally warm and agreeable, resulting in year after year of favorable vintages. Summer days see a gentle tug of war between warmer inland air and the cool air coming in from the San Pablo Bay, creating an ideal environment to grow red varieties. Oakville's diverse soils, namely ancient sea bedrock, clay and gravel, are well-drained, and perfect for high-caliber viticulture.

Cabernet here is often bottled varietally but is also popular in Bordeaux Blends. Oakville wines are known for their silky, sensual textures, structured tannins, dark and brooding fruit and lovely aromatics. These age-worthy and prestigious wines are favored by collectors throughout the world.
